About the role:
Are you a strategic and driven sales leader with a passion for live entertainment? We're looking for an experienced and commercially minded Business Development Director to join Live Nation's Brand & Marketing Partnerships team in Melbourne or Sydney. In this senior, client-facing role, you'll drive sponsorship income and deliver meaningful brand partnerships across Live Nation's portfolio, from iconic venues and festivals to touring, ticketing, and digital platforms, creating innovative connections between fans and brands that bring our live experiences to life.
You'll leverage your deep market knowledge and strong network to uncover and negotiate new commercial opportunities, leading high-level conversations through to successful deal execution. Collaborating with teams across the business, you'll ensure each partnership delivers measurable value and aligns with Live Nation's strategic goals.

What you'll be doing:
- Driving new business: Secure high-value sponsorships across Live Nation's concerts, festivals, venues, ticketing, and digital assets.
- Client relationship management: Build trusted partnerships with senior brand stakeholders, acting as a strategic advisor.
- Sales excellence: Meet and exceed annual sales targets while contributing to overall team performance.
- Collaboration: Partner with internal teams – including Client Services, Legal, Finance, and Marketing to deliver seamless outcomes.
- Contract management: Oversee the full contracting process from negotiation to execution and handover.
- Renewals and retention: Support ongoing client success by contributing to renewals and account growth strategies.
- Reporting and admin: Maintain Salesforce pipelines, sales documentation, and financial reports with accuracy and transparency.
- Representation: Attend key industry events, conferences, and client engagements to promote Live Nation and drive opportunities.
What you'll bring:
- Proven success: A strong track record of closing high-value partnerships with top-tier brands in Australia.
- Industry expertise: Deep understanding of the sponsorship landscape, ideally within entertainment, music, or sport.
- Commercial acumen: Ability to identify, assess, and deliver commercially viable partnership opportunities.
- Negotiation skills: Confident communicator with persuasive presentation and deal-making abilities.
- Network and influence: Established brand and agency connections across multiple categories.
- Organisation and precision: Highly motivated, detail-oriented, and able to manage multiple deals simultaneously.
- Collaborative mindset: A team player who values inclusivity, innovation, and shared success.
- Leadership: Experience mentoring others and contributing positively to team culture and growth.
